BACKGROUND5The Twin Citiesmetropolitanarea has 41deputyregistrars.Minnesota's deputy registIars include 90 public and 78 private deputies. The mapin Figure 1.1 shows <strong>the</strong> location <strong>of</strong> Minnesota's deputy registrars. The Twin Citiesseven-county metropolitan area has 41 deputy registrars, including 26 publicand 15 private deputies, as shown in Figure 1.2. The public deputies may be city(36 deputies) or county <strong>of</strong>fices (54 deputies). Some public deputies are part <strong>of</strong>adeparbnent that <strong>of</strong>fers o<strong>the</strong>r city or county services.
